View all
Software Development
Embedded Software
GPGPU / Graphics
Software Reviews
Independent software reviews to ensure code quality, security, and long-term maintainability.
Software Architecture and Design
We design scalable software architectures that adapt to evolving needs.
Software Development
End-to-end software development from concept to deployment.
Legacy Systems Modernizations
Modernizing legacy systems while preserving critical functionality and data.
Software Testing and Quality Assurance
Functional, performance, and reliability testing across all stages.
Embedded Systems Software Architecture and Design
Reliable, high-performance embedded architecture that maximizes your hardware.
Firmware Development and Support
End-to-end firmware development for embedded systems.
Embedded AI
Embedded AI brings machine learning to edge devices without sacrificing performance or power efficiency.
IOT Solutions
End-to-end IoT solutions from embedded firmware to cloud and data analytics.
Bare Metal Development
Bare-metal development for maximum performance, minimal latency, and precise timing.
Porting and Migration
Porting and migration services to adapt software to new platforms with minimal disruption.
Video Editing Plugins
Video editing plugins that enhance workflows and expand creative capabilities.
Image Processing and Computational Pipelines
Image processing pipelines that extract actionable insights from digital imagery.
Rendering Engines and Pipelines
Rendering engines and pipelines for high-quality graphics across gaming, film, and simulations.
Performance Optimization
Performance optimization services that boost software efficiency, speed, and resource use through profiling, algorithm refinement, and parallel processing.
Driving Innovation with Precision and Purpose
At EPEN, we combine creativity, expertise, and dedication to craft technological solutions that empower progress and shape the future.